Compound action stripping: grip and strip via single-action squeezing motion
Precision machined stripping holes easily remove insulation without damaging the wire
Removes up to 1-Inch (25 mm) in length of the insulation layer (jacket layer) in a single step
Tension loaded wire-grip gently holds the cable while retaining cable geometry
Cast alloy chassis with heavy-duty Ecoat finish for corrosion resistance and durability

Klein Tools is the result of one of those “happy accidents” that turn out to be revolutionary. Klein Tools famously got their start in 1857 when a linesman came to founder Matthias Klein to repair his broken pliers. Klein replaced the broken half and when the old half of the tool broke too, Klein forged a replacement for that, thus making the first Klein Linesman pliers. Since these humble beginnings, Klein Tools has grown and become one of the largest American made toolmakers and they’re a brand used by tradesmen, linesman and electricians all across America.
